Nueva Vida Food Project
Our mission is to serve all who come to our door with care and respect, and to help them get the food and basic essentials they need. We are looking for volunteers on Tuesday evenings, from 4:30 PM to 7:30 PM, and Saturdays, from 11 AM to 3 PM, to load carts of groceries to distribute to our food bank clients. No special language skills are needed for cart loaders, just a giving heart! We do have a need for bilingual volunteers to serve as greeters during our food serves. Our staff will be present to guide you, so it is fine to volunteer as a greeter even if you are not totally fluent.
We also need volunteers to help unload our delivery truck and stock our food bank shelves. The hours for these delivery shifts are Tuesday and Friday mornings from 9 AM to 1 PM. This role does involve some heavy lifting and bending, but we always share the weight and work as a team. We could not do the important work of feeding our neighbors in need without the help of volunteers, so we thank you in advance!
You must be 18 years or older to volunteer. Otherwise, you will need a parent or guardian to sign the waiver with you. Volunteers 16 or younger will need a parent or guardian present on site. When you arrive, please take time to fill out both the new volunteer waiver form.
